Q: Is 67,268 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 67,268 is a composite number.

Why is 67,268 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 67,268 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 67 134 251 268 502 1,004 16,817 33,634 and 67,268, with no remainder.

Since 67,268 cannot be divided by just 1 and 67,268, it is a composite number.
